SUZUKI GZ250 Marauder (2003-2004)

The 2004 MY GZ250 Marauder is Suzuki's smallest cruiser, a neat entry-point bike for those who want to take their first step in this world. Low, boasting smooth shifting and being easily maneuverable both at higher speed and especially in the urban clutter, this quarter-liter parallel-twin cruiser can also become your best commuting partner.

Fancy looks are backed by good fuel economy, and since i can also accommodate a passenger, the fun factor is double!

SUZUKI GZ250 Marauder 249

engine specs
Type:four-stroke, SOHC, single cylinder, Twin Dome Combustion Chamber (TDCC)
Displacement:249 cm3
Bore X Stroke:2.8x2.4 in OR 71 mm
Compression Ratio:9.0:1
Horsepower:20/8000 KW(hp)/RPM
Torque:14/7000 lb-ft/RPM OR 19/7000 Nm/RPM
Fuel System:Mikuni BSR32SS carburetor
transmission specs
Gearbox:5 speed, manual
Clutch:Wet multi-disc, manual
Primary Drive:-
Final Drive:Chain
chassis specs
Frame:Steel single-cradle
Front Suspension:Telescopic, oil damped
Rear Suspension:Twin shock, 5-way adjustable preload
Front Brake:Single Disc
Rear Brake:Drum
dimension specs
Overall Length:85 in OR 2159 mm
Overall Width:32.1 in OR 815 mm
Seat Height:27.8 in OR 706 mm
Wheelbase:57.1 in OR 1450 mm
Ground Clearance:4.9 in OR 124 mm
Weight:302 lbs OR 137 kg
Fuel Capacity:3.7 gallons OR 14.0 L
tyres specs
Front:110/90-16 59P
Rear:130/90-15 66P
